Package: discover1
Version: 1.7.13

Since the upgrade to 1.7.13 two days ago, my Davicom ethernet controller 
gets the tulip driver. before that it always assigned the dmfe driver to 
the controller.
the network is really buggy with tulip (a lot of "tulip_stop_rxtx() 
failed" errors).
i always have to do:
ifdown eth0
rmmod tulip
rmmod dmfe
modprobe dmfe
ifup eth0

to make my network work right!

Changes: 
 discover1-data (1.2005.09.25) unstable; urgency=low
 .
   [ Gaudenz Steinlin ]
   * change makefile to include all *.lst files
   * add arch specific pci list for sparc, ia64 and hppa
   * changed the following PCI IDs:
     - 1282:9102 and 1282:9100 to use dmfe (closes: #326723)
     - 1282:9102 to use tulip on sparc
     - 1011:0019 to use tulip on ia64 (closes: #281569)
     - 1011:0019 to use tulip on hppa (closes: #283769)
   * Add entry for the following PCI IDs:
     - 8086:2668 sound using snd-hda-intel (closes: #323953)
